1/27/16- Love Notes to a Mosque: Bringing Light in the Face of Adversity

by Heidi Stevens (@heidistevens13)

To combat some of the rhetoric directed against Muslims, Laura Frisch and her neighbors delivered the notes to the Muslim Community Center (MCC) of Morton Grove, a CIOGC member. “So when I heard the hate coming from people like (Donald) Trump, and saw the news about the shooting in (San Bernardino) California, I wanted to let my friends and neighbors know again how much we really, truly love them,” Laura Frisch said. “I saw a group in California who sent love letters to their local mosque and I was inspired to do the same.” Through social media and her teaching gigs (she teaches kindergarten and seventh grade part-time), Ms. Frisch made a request: Make a card, write a note, draw a picture, and she would bring them to the mosque. She collected about three dozen love notes and hand-delivered them to the mosque with her friends and their children.
